#61ecba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#61ecba is composed of 38% red, 92.5% green and 72.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 21.2%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 158.4 degrees, a saturation of 78.5% and a lightness of 65.3%. #61ecba color hex could be obtained by blending #c2ffff with #00d975.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

#61ecba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#61ecba has RGB values of R:97, G:236, B:186 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0, Y:0.21,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 6417594.

Shades and Tints of #61ecba
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02110c is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
